audero-feed-reader:用于学习目的的Phonegap应用程序
**标题详解:** "audero-feed-reader" 是一个基于PhoneGap构建的应用程序,主要用于学习目的。PhoneGap是一种跨平台的移动应用开发框架,允许开发者使用HTML、CSS和JavaScript来创建原生的移动应用。这个项目可能是一个教程或者示例,展示了如何通过PhoneGap来解析和显示RSS(Really Simple Syndication)提要,这是一种广泛用于发布和分享新闻、博客和其他在线内容的标准格式。 **描述详析:** 描述中提到,"audero-feed-reader"是设计用来解析RSS提要的PhoneGap应用程序。这意味着该应用能够从RSS源抓取数据,并将这些数据转化为用户友好的格式在移动设备上展示。这通常涉及到XML解析,因为RSS feed是用XML编写的。开发人员可能使用JavaScript库,如Feed.js或jQuery的rss插件,来处理XML解析和内容呈现。 **标签详析:** "Java"标签可能表示此项目中包含了一些与Java相关的组件,尽管PhoneGap主要使用JavaScript进行前端开发。Java可能用于后端服务器,提供API以支持RSS feed的获取,或者可能涉及到Android版的特定实现,因为PhoneGap应用可以被编译为原生的Android应用,而Android的开发语言就是Java。 **文件名列表分析:** "audero-feed-reader-master" 这个文件名暗示这是一个Git仓库的主分支,通常包含项目的所有源代码、资源文件、配置和文档。在这个目录下,我们可能会找到以下结构: 1. `www` 文件夹:这是PhoneGap应用的核心,包含HTML、CSS和JavaScript文件。 2. `config.xml`:PhoneGap项目的配置文件,定义了应用的元数据、权限和插件设置。 3. `platforms` 文件夹:包含了针对不同移动操作系统的原生项目代码,如iOS和Android。 4. `plugins` 文件夹:可能包含用于解析RSS的第三方插件。 5. `scripts` 或 `build` 文件夹:可能包含构建脚本和自动化工具。 6. `.gitignore` 和 `README.md`:Git版本控制的相关文件和项目说明。 **综合理解:** "audero-feed-reader"项目是一个教育性质的PhoneGap应用,它教用户如何使用JavaScript和可能的Java技术来构建一个能从RSS源获取和展示内容的应用。开发者可以从中学习到移动应用开发的基本流程,包括前端UI设计、XML数据解析、以及跨平台开发的技巧。通过阅读源代码和理解项目结构,学习者可以深入理解PhoneGap的工作原理,以及如何利用它来创建实际的、功能丰富的应用。
- 粉丝: 30
- 资源: 4543
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助